HAVANA, June 28 (Héctor Maseda, Grupo Decoro) Police carried out a raid, firing shots in the air and indiscriminately beating passersby, apparently to arrest two youths, in Guanajay, in the outskirts of Havana.
The incident occured on June 24 at the bridge where many people gather to await any available means of transportation to the western province of Pinar del Río. According to one of those present that day, Ana Caballero Meytín, eight police officers arrived in a truck with Havana
plates and went into the crowd, firing over their heads and beating people. Amid the general confusion caused by their actions, the agents aprehended two young men, beat them, handcuffed them and took them away in the truck.
The officer who appeared to be in charge responded to the concern shown by some bystanders saying "We are the law." Then he turned around, hopped on the truck and left.
